// Max seconds of audio the Wrenfield Museum guide app
// prefetches per exhibit. Raised from 90 after gallery
// basements killed connectivity mid-tour. Don't lower it
// without testing on the Hollis wing's dead zones. Higher
// values blow past the device storage budget on older
// loaner handsets. Last validated against the release
// identified by the token below.

session token of hahop-yahif = htk31_138eb45c7d40b38b91415eca52da01d

Handover note — Skylark SDK parity work

Handing the Skylark parity effort from me to Priya's team. The Kotlin SDK now matches the Swift SDK on retries, pagination, and offline caching; the remaining gap is streaming uploads, tracked separately. Reviewers should diff behaviour against the shared conformance suite rather than the old spreadsheet, which is stale. Both SDKs are tested against the reference gateway, which currently runs with the configuration below.

config for yahof-tajop:
zorath:
  pin: 7493
  metrics_host: metrics.zorath.tolvaqsys.internal
  tenant: praiel
  seal: seal_fd9cd4f1

## Blue-Green Deploys — Ledgerline Billing Worker

Reviewer notes: the billing worker deploys blue-green, never rolling, because in-flight invoice batches must not be split across versions. The green fleet warms for ten minutes, replays a shadow queue, and only then takes live traffic. Verify that the migration guard flag is present in any PR touching schema, and that both colors share the same queue credentials tier. Confirm the candidate deploy's values match the approved baseline, reproduced in full below.

config for bahop-baduf:
[kasion]
team = lamath
access_code = ac_d807e5
host = kasion.paliqcloud.corp
port = 4000
owner = julix.tamvan
peer = frair.qorvelsoft.local